标签: php

3030 篇文章

PHP URL处理函数_PHP URL解析与参数处理常用方法
掌握PHP中parse_url、parse_str、http_build_query和urlencode函数可高效处理URL解析、参数提取与拼接;parse_url拆分URL为组件,parse_str将查询字符串转为数组,http_build_query将数组编码为查询字符串,urlencode和urldecode用于参数值的编码与解码,合理使用并…
OpenCart 3.0 联系我们表单邮件发送故障排查与解决
本教程旨在解决opencart 3.0网站“联系我们”表单无法发送邮件的问题。文章将引导用户从前端表单提交动作入手,逐步追溯到后端控制器逻辑,通过系统化的调试方法,定位并解决邮件发送失败的根本原因,确保网站通信功能正常运作。 OpenCart 3.0 联系我们表单邮件发送故障排查指南 OpenCart 作为一个流行的电商平台,其内置的“联系我们”功…
解决HTML锚点链接页面重载与URL路径丢失问题
在使用html锚点链接进行页面内部导航时,开发者可能会遇到页面意外重载或url路径丢失的问题,导致无法正确滚动到目标区域。本文将深入探讨这一常见问题的根源,并提供一种简洁有效的解决方案:确保锚点链接的`href`属性包含当前页面的完整相对路径,从而实现平滑的页面内跳转,避免不必要的页面刷新和url结构改变。 引言:锚点链接的常见困境 HTML锚点链…
PHP项目如何高效生成PDF?Composer与wkhtmltopdf助你轻松实现
可以通过一下地址学习composer:学习地址告别HTML转PDF的“头痛”时刻 作为PHP开发者,你是否曾为了将一个漂亮的HTML页面转换为PDF而焦头烂额? 想象一下这样的场景:你的客户要求系统能生成一份精美的销售报告PDF,这份报告包含了复杂的表格、图表和公司Logo,并且需要保持与网页展示一致的样式。你可能首先会尝试一些纯PHP的PDF生成…
告别翻译地狱:如何使用Composer轻松集成Localise.biz实现多语言管理
可以通过一下地址学习composer:学习地址在构建国际化(i18n)应用时,多语言内容的管理常常成为开发者的一大难题。你是否也曾为以下问题而苦恼: 手动更新耗时耗力:每次翻译内容有变动,都需要手动修改代码或配置文件,效率低下且容易出错。 版本不一致的噩梦:不同语言环境下的文本更新不同步,导致用户体验混乱,甚至出现显示错误。 集成翻译服务复杂:虽然…
在Azure Web App中启用pdo_mysql扩展的实战指南
在azure web app中部署php应用时,常见的“pdo_mysql驱动缺失”错误常困扰开发者,尤其当ssh和kudu终端显示不同的php模块状态时。本教程旨在解决这一问题,深入剖析php环境差异,指导您如何通过正确配置`php.ini`文件,确保`pdo_mysql`扩展在您的web应用和部署流程中均能被有效加载和使用,从而保障应用的数据库…
Azure PHP Web应用中pdo_mysql扩展的正确启用方法
本文详细介绍了在azure web app环境中,如何正确启用pdo_mysql扩展,以解决php应用(如laravel)因缺少该驱动而导致的数据库连接错误。针对ssh与kudu/bash终端中php模块列表不一致的问题,文章阐述了不同php运行环境配置文件的差异,并提供了定位、修改正确的php.ini文件及验证配置的步骤,确保您的php应用能够顺…
处理动态表单数据:PHP 接收和存储学生成绩
本文档旨在提供一种清晰有效的方法,用于处理通过 JavaScript 动态生成的表单数据,并将其存储到 PHP 后端数据库中。我们将重点解决如何为动态生成的表单元素创建唯一的名称,以便在 PHP 中正确地访问和处理这些数据。通过修改 HTML结构和JavaScript代码,确保数据能够以结构化的方式传递到服务器端,从而简化数据库存储过程。 问题分析…
PHP框架怎么实现数据迁移_PHP框架数据库迁移文件生成与回滚
答案:PHP数据库迁移通过代码管理结构变更,以Laravel为例,使用php artisan make:migration生成迁移文件,包含up()和down()方法定义变更与回滚逻辑;执行php artisan migrate应用未运行的迁移,按时间顺序更新数据库结构;通过php artisan migrate:rollback回滚最近一次或指定…
text=ZqhQzanResources